Time of Update: 2013-10-22
<script> if(confirm("確定要進行此操作嗎?")) { alert("把確定的事件寫到這裡吧!");
Time of Update: 2013-10-22
複製代碼 代碼如下:<html><head><title>遍曆表格</title><script language="javascript"> function getData() { var arrData=new Array(); var
Time of Update: 2013-10-22
數量少還好,多的話就密密麻麻的一坨文字,講究美觀的文藝青年們,會用大量的字元串連符號甚至加上縮排,強制換成好幾行。例如:複製代碼 代碼如下:var html = '<div>' + '<p>Hello</p>' +
Time of Update: 2013-10-22
複製代碼 代碼如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head> <title></title>
Time of Update: 2013-10-22
複製代碼 代碼如下:function validateFileSize(id, maxsize) { var btnsave = document.getElementById("Button2"); btnsave.disabled
Time of Update: 2013-10-22
$("#myELement") 選擇id值等於myElement的元素,id值不能重複在文檔中只能有一個id值是myElement所以得到的是唯一的元素 $("div") 選擇所有的div標籤元素,返回div元素數組 $(".myClass") 選擇使用myClass類的css的所有元素 $("*") 選擇文檔中的所有的元素,可以運用多種的選擇方式進行聯合選擇:例如$("#myELement,div,.myclass") 層疊選取器: $("form input")
Time of Update: 2013-10-22
1.用<span>標籤寫,定位在input上,讓它單擊和input獲焦上都消失。 比如製作一個最常見的,input初始值,一般以前,我都只是寫在input的value裡。但是某天開發說,這不行,會傳值七七八八%……@剩下的只能意會不能言傳了。所以,要把初始值單獨寫出來,於是我比較傻逼,就用<span>標籤寫,定位在input上,讓它單擊和input獲焦上都消失。
Time of Update: 2013-10-22
appendChild 主要是用來追加節點 插入到最後 複製代碼 代碼如下: window.onload = function(){ var ul2 = document.getElementById('ul2'); var oli = document.getElementsByTagName('li'); for(var i=0;i<oli.length;i++){ ul2.appendChild(oli[i]); } }
Time of Update: 2013-10-22
複製代碼 代碼如下:<html><head><meta http-equiv="Content-Type" content="text/html; charset=gb2312" /><title></title><style type="text/css">div{position:absolute;}</style></head><body><div id="floatdiv"&
Time of Update: 2013-10-22
父視窗中操作iframe:$(window.frames["iframeChild"].document) //假如iframe的id為iframeChild 在子視窗中操作父視窗:$(window.parent.document) 接下來就可以繼續擷取iframe內的dom了。 擷取iframe內的dom對象有兩種方法 1 $(window.frames["iframeChild"].document).find("#child") 2
Time of Update: 2013-10-22
第一種方法: 複製代碼 代碼如下: <%@ page language="java" contentType="text/html; charset=UTF-8"pageEncoding="UTF-8"%> <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html>
Time of Update: 2013-10-22
經常會有人問我,為什麼我的Grid不能歲視窗的變得而自動調整。瞭解後,發現很多人都習慣在渲染子組件的時候將Gird渲染到容器內的一個div裡,而這正是問題的所在。在Ext JS的布局系統中,能控制到的是容器的子組件,而對於渲染到容器中一個DIV的Grid,它並不知道在這容器裡添加了一個Grid,當調整大小的時候,也就無法去調整Grid的大小了,而這也就是為什麼Grid不會隨容器的改變而改變了。 為什麼那麼多人喜歡使用這種方式來添加子組件呢?我想原因主要有以下兩點:
Time of Update: 2013-10-22
Mozilla中: addEventListener的使用方式: target.addEventListener(type, listener, useCapture); target: 文檔節點、document、window 或 XMLHttpRequest。 type: 字串,事件名稱,不含“on”,比如“click”、“mouseover”、“keydown”等。 listener :實現了 EventListener 介面或者是 JavaScript 中的函數。 useCapture
Time of Update: 2013-10-22
複製代碼 代碼如下:function checkInputDate(obj){ var strDate=obj.value; var re =/^(\d{4})-(\d{2})-(\d{2})$/; if(re.test(strDate))//判斷日期格式符合YYYY-MM-DD標準 { var
Time of Update: 2013-10-22
在使用javascript過程中,想迴圈遍曆一個數組,經常使用的文法有兩種:複製代碼 代碼如下: for (var i; i < array.length; i++) { statement; } for (var i in array) {
Time of Update: 2013-10-22
1:把數字轉換為字串的方法複製代碼 代碼如下: var string_value = String(number); string_value = number.toString(); var n = 17; binary_string = n.toString(2); &
Time of Update: 2013-10-22
setTimeout方法是定時程式,也就是在什麼時間以後幹什麼。幹完了就拉倒。setInterval方法則是表示間隔一定時間反覆執行某操作。如果用setTimeout實現setInerval的功能,就需要在執行的程式中再定時調用自己才行。如果要清除計數器需要 根據使用的方法不同,調用不同的清除方法:例如:(1):複製代碼 代碼如下:t=setTimeout('northsnow()',1000);clearTimeout(t);(2):t=setInterval('northsnow()',10
Time of Update: 2013-10-22
複製代碼 代碼如下:<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.01 Transitional//EN"> <html> <head> <title>本機快取</title> <script type="text/javascript">
Time of Update: 2013-10-22
[javascript]複製代碼 代碼如下:$(function () { gridview("GridView1"); }); //gridview function gridview(objgridview) { //get obj id var gridviewId = "#" + objgridview; //even
Time of Update: 2013-10-22
複製代碼 代碼如下:<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><title>autoComplete</title><meta